Instant Controls
Adds a new opt-in setting that lets you press G/R/S over a viewport to start a transform without enabling Blend4Real first. The plugin activates automatically for the duration of the transform, then returns to standard Unreal controls once confirmed or cancelled.
What it solves: The need to manually click the blender mode each time you want to move things around.
How to Test
Go to Editor Preferences -> Plugins -> Blend4Real and enable the new "Instant Blender Controls".
In the viewport, ensure Blend4Real is currently disabled.
Select an actor and press G, R, or S.
Confirm or cancel to go back to the default Unreal behavior.
